Objective c 与Sharekit共享时没有图标

Objective c 与Sharekit共享时没有图标,objective-c,facebook,sharekit,Objective C,Facebook,Sharekit,我正试图用我的应用程序ShareKit在Facebook上做一个非常基本的分享。大多数东西看起来都不错,但我不明白为什么左边没有图标,只有页脚的小图标。我找不到办法把它放在那里。我如何定制它?对我来说,它看起来像我附加的左边的图片,但我希望它像右边的 NSURL *url = [NSURL URLWithString:@"http://itunes.apple.com/us/app/...?mt=8"]; item = [SHKItem URL:url title:[NSString s

我正试图用我的应用程序ShareKit在Facebook上做一个非常基本的分享。大多数东西看起来都不错,但我不明白为什么左边没有图标,只有页脚的小图标。我找不到办法把它放在那里。我如何定制它?对我来说,它看起来像我附加的左边的图片,但我希望它像右边的

    NSURL *url = [NSURL URLWithString:@"http://itunes.apple.com/us/app/...?mt=8"];
item = [SHKItem URL:url title:[NSString stringWithFormat:@"I'm playing someGame on my iPhone! My Highscore is %i, think you can beat it?", 456]];

[SHKFacebook shareItem:item];

你不能开箱即用。这个对话框是由Facebook SDK提供的,它只是内置在ShareKit的文件中,没有改变

我相信如果你在ShareKit的文件夹里翻找一下,你会发现Facebook SDK,但我不确定你是否可以编辑它的外观(例如,我知道你不允许更改共享按钮)

关于图标-这是从web加载的,无法更改。该对话框直接来自Facebook网站,以某种方式拦截它并将其放在您自己的网站上会创建无效请求


编辑:基于您可爱的编辑(喜欢喷雾剂注释:p),您可以在Facebook应用程序的设置页面中实现这一点。要做到这一点,请访问Facebook的开发者应用程序(应该在您Facebook帐户的应用程序部分),并为您的应用程序上传一个大分辨率图标。请记住,它需要一个16x16的小图标,同一个图标大小不同,如果没有找到足够大小的图标,它将不会显示任何内容。

谢谢,我更新了图片,以便更清楚地显示我想要的内容。也许我应该深入阅读Facebook Connect教程。我真的把我的灵魂放在了编辑上:)但我也上传了max 75x75的徽标图片。这就是你对大分辨率图标的意思吗?单是喷雾罐注释就应该获得+1的惊人效果。